Heritage listing

Details A memorial gateway commemorating the people of Chudliegh Knighton who died in the First World War. MATERIAL: an ashlar and rough-hewn granite memorial with a metal gate. DESCRIPTION: the memorial gateway is constructed of ashlar stone gate piers with rubble infill, topped by a three tiered rough-hewn granite lintel, surmounted by a wheel cross. Within the gateway is a metal gate with fleur-de-lis railheads. On the outer face of the lintel's bottom tier is a dedication in raised black lettering that reads, ‘TO THE GLORY OF GOD/ IN MEMORY/ OF THE MEN WHO DIES IN THE / GREAT WAR 1914-1918'. The names of those who died are written below. This List entry has been amended to add the source for War Memorials Online.
